Yes you can still use your oft to flash tunes to your car if you go FI. However oft guys only support a limited number of FI kits like Vortech SC and SBD turbo. They do now support Flex fuel on Manual cars. flex fuel wont give you more power than a dedicated E85 tune, but give you better safety and flexibility to change fuels. |

Nobody has an idea whether using the evap pressure sensor signal wire for the flex fuel sensor can pass CA smog test? What if the CEL code(s) related to the evap system were disabled in the rom?

The flex fuel ROM has no evap code in it. So you will not achieve any kind of evap readiness with it flashed to your ECU. For that, you would need to flash back to a non-Flexfuel tune and reconnect the Evap signal wire to the ECU.
